HCA Florida Ocala Hospital Announces New Brain and Spinal Surgery Technology

OCALA, FL (352today.com) – Patients undergoing complex brain and spine surgery at HCA Florida Ocala Hospital now have the benefit of advanced visualization technology. The new imaging system gives neurosurgeons a clearer, more detailed view of delicate anatomy during surgery, helping improve precision while protecting healthy tissue.

The new technology combines ultra-high-definition, 3D imaging with specialized fluorescence-guided visualization and a high-tech microscope to help surgeons more accurately identify tumors and other abnormalities during procedures. For patients with certain cancerous brain tumors, the enhanced visualization allows surgeons to better distinguish cancerous tissue from surrounding healthy brain tissue. This advanced technology supports more complete tumor removal while preserving critical areas of the brain.

“During surgery, this technology gives us great visualization and exceptional clarity of complex lesions, anatomical structures, and tissue characteristics,” said Dr. Luca Debs, an endovascular neurosurgeon at HCA Florida Ocala Neurosurgical Specialists in Ocala. “This is the highest-end microscope that you can find anywhere, and now this small community has access to big-city medicine.”…
